Looking for Team-Building Day Ideas?

Problem is we have 2 people over the age of 60 and one pregnant lady. Any ideas welcome. x

My son and his team organised a day of painting and maintenance in our local children's play school. They made raised beds and planted them with bulbs, then they painted a 'blackboard' on the wall outside for the children to draw on. The inside was spruced up with a coat of paint and the teacher got the youngsters to paint a picture each and these were framed and hung on the walls. My son's wife and I made cakes and sandwiches and the school provided the drinks for everyone.It made such a difference to the look of the building and all the helpers were bowled over by thanks they received. This idea would work for your team because the over 60's would probably like to do the planting or painting and the younger members can do the 'heavy' work. The pregnant lady could make the cakes and sandwiches!
